Output bfdbbe1d398399419a8ae7763be00ef1e5d32be89ca7316c5ab172fe5e4c614f:24

value
25695664
script pubkey
OP_0 OP_PUSHBYTES_20 2c20cdc280a9a7e44c7ae70e17e42ea177434b27
address
bc1q9ssvms5q4xn7gnr6uu8p0epw59m5xje8606s66
transaction
bfdbbe1d398399419a8ae7763be00ef1e5d32be89ca7316c5ab172fe5e4c614f
confirmations
261212
spent
true